A lot has changed since our launch in 2013, but something that will forever remain at the core of Huda Beauty is our focus on business excellence and our unwavering passion for kindness!    Summary: The Indirect Purchasing Executive is responsible for managing procurement activities related to non-production goods and services (e.g Marketing, Merchandising, Logistics, IT, Facility Management, etc.). This role contributes directly to cost optimization, risk mitigation, supplier relationship management, and the continuous improvement of purchasing processes. This position acts as a strategic partner to internal stakeholders, ensuring that all purchases comply with company policies, quality expectations, and sustainability commitments.  Essential Duties and Responsibilities:  1. Strategic Sourcing & Category Management  Manage sourcing activities across multiple indirect spend categories (Marketing, Merchandising, Logistics, IT, Facility Management, etc.)  Conduct market analysis, benchmark suppliers, and build strategic sourcing plans  Initiate and manage RFPs/RFQs, support internal stakeholders in the supplier selection process  Maintain an updated supplier database and preferred vendor lists  2. Stakeholder Engagement  Work closely with internal departments to identify needs, define specifications, and align purchasing strategies with business goals  Support project teams by advising on cost-effective and compliant procurement solutions  Promote procurement best practices within the organization    3. Contracting & Negotiation  Negotiate commercial and contractual terms, ensuring optimal total cost of ownership (TCO)  Draft and review supplier contracts in collaboration with the legal team  Monitor contractual risks and ensure coverage for service-level agreements (SLAs) and penalties     4. Budget Monitoring & Cost Optimization  Monitor budgets and indirect spend KPIs  Identify cost-saving opportunities and generate savings reports  Contribute to procurement performance indicators and strategic procurement dashboards    5. Supplier Relationship Management  Ensure supplier onboarding, evaluation, and performance reviews  Manage supplier disputes and drive corrective actions  Foster long-term supplier partnerships and monitor CSR compliance    6. Compliance & Process Improvement  Ensure procurement activities comply with company policies and audit requirements  Contribute to the continuous improvement of procurement processes, tools, and policies  Participate in digital transformation initiatives related to procurement (e-procurement, automation, etc.)  Requirements Education:  Master’s degree in Purchasing, Business Administration, Supply Chain Management, or equivalent  Experience:  2 to 5 years of experience in indirect procurement, ideally in an international and structured environment.    Key Skills:  Strong negotiation and contract management abilities  Excellent interpersonal and communication abilities  Sound understanding of contract management and procurement policies  Analytical mindset and problem-solving skills  Results-driven with a strong internal customer service orientation  Soft Skills:  Autonomous, rigorous, and organized  Business-oriented with a sense of ownership  Ability to manage multiple priorities and stakeholders  Proactive mindset and commitment to continuous improvement  Benefits Monthly “Self Love Days” – at company discretion  Premium Medical/Dental/Vision coverage for employee plus dependents  Monthly coaching sessions with our in-house Success Coach  Employee discounts on all Huda Beauty products Quarterly product gifting    Huda Beauty is committed to building diverse and inclusive teams and upholding an equal employment workplace that is free from discrimination.
